Access Denied

You don't have permission to access "http://www.zarahome.cn/cn/%E5%8E%A8%E6%88%BF/%E5%82%A8%E5%AD%98/%E7%AF%AE%E7%AD%90%E5%92%8C%E7%9B%92%E5%AD%90/%E9%87%91%E5%B1%9E%E6%A1%B6-c1020465433p320249143.html" on this server.

Reference #18.564e4e68.1711628253.5341be33

https://errors.edgesuite.net/18.564e4e68.1711628253.5341be33